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: unspecific lower back pain for more than 12 weeks, a rating of at least 4 cm on a 10 cm Visual Analog Scale (VAS) for the back pain, the ability to read and communicate in German
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: neurological malfunction at the lower extremities related to CLBP, a rating larger than 8cm on the VAS for back pain, back pain due to infection, tumor, osteoporosis, stenosis of the cerebrospinal canal, slipped vertebra, vertebral fractures, spinal disc herniation, surgery of vertebra, spinal disc or sacroiliac joint. Furthermore allergy to tape, pregnancy, current cancer diagnosis, addictive disorder, severe psychiatric disorder, significant impairment due to memory problems or brain disorders, artificial hip ankle or knee joint, participations in other RCTs
